This program will replace multiple decentralized and legacy quality management environments with a single, enterprise-wide platform that supports quality, compliance, training, audits, risk management, equipment management, supplier management, and corrective action processes across FDA Centers and Offices. The solution will support FDA organizations, including the Center for Biologics Evaluation and Research (CBER), Center for Drug Evaluation and Research (CDER), Office of Pharmaceutical Quality (OPQ), Human Food Program (HFP), Office of the Chief Scientist (OCS), Office of Inspections and Investigations (OII), and other FDA quality organizations.
Job Description:
Develop, execute, and maintain functional, regression, integration, system, end-to-end, and user acceptance testing (UAT) activities for ComplianceQuest, Salesforce GovCloud, and integrated enterprise applications.
Create and maintain test plans, test cases, test scripts, test data, traceability matrices, and testing documentation to ensure complete coverage of business and technical requirements.
Collect and manage testing evidence, document test results, track defects, validate defect resolution, and support release readiness reviews.
Support Computer System Validation (CSV), verification and validation (V&V), and change-control activities to ensure compliance with FDA, GxP, and regulated-system requirements.
Validate system configurations, workflows, forms, reports, dashboards, integrations, and automation capabilities to ensure quality, performance, and compliance objectives are achieved.
Collaborate with developers, architects, business analysts, quality teams, and customer stakeholders to validate requirements, define acceptance criteria, and ensure successful solution delivery.
Execute integration and interface testing across cloud platforms, APIs, third-party applications, and enterprise systems to ensure interoperability and operational readiness.
Prepare audit-ready validation artifacts, testing evidence, compliance documentation, and quality records supporting regulatory inspections and organizational audits.
Provide subject matter expertise for proposal development, technical solutioning, customer demonstrations, oral presentations, technical exchanges, and capability briefings.
Contribute lessons learned, best practices, reusable testing assets, and continuous improvement initiatives while supporting organizational growth and expansion of ComplianceQuest, Salesforce GovCloud, and Quality Management service offerings.
